🏠 Buyer Tips

Pool home buyers should prioritize inspections of filtration systems, decking, and surrounding structures. Verify permits for any pool additions or modifications. Consider ongoing maintenance costs and HOA regulations affecting pool use. Evaluate orientation for sun exposure and privacy screening. Pre-approve financing before viewing, as competitive properties receive multiple offers. Work with agents experienced in luxury pools to assess condition and renovation needs accurately.

🔑 Seller Tips

Maximize pool home value through professional landscaping and recent equipment upgrades. Stage outdoor entertaining spaces with quality furniture and lighting. Highlight energy-efficient pool systems and automation features. Provide complete maintenance records and permit documentation. Professional photography showcasing the pool at sunset attracts serious buyers. Clean, well-maintained pools command 3-5% premiums over neglected alternatives.

What's the average annual pool maintenance cost? +
Los Altos pool maintenance typically costs $2,000-$5,000 annually, depending on size and equipment. This includes cleaning, chemical balancing, and seasonal services. High-end automation systems can reduce labor costs. Factor maintenance into your ownership budget and review service options.
How long do pools typically last in California? +
Properly maintained pools last 20-30 years. Los Altos' mild climate extends lifespan compared to other regions. Resurfacing every 10-12 years costs $8,000-$15,000. Regular maintenance and quality upgrades protect your investment and maintain property value.
